The City is in receipt of your application materials submitted on March 1, 2019 for the
lane addition to the yard entrance for the Menards in Oak Park Heights. The application
consists of a request for Design Guidelines/Site Plan review. With this letter we are
notifying you that the application is not complete. The City will deem it complete with
receipt of the following items by March 20,2019:
1. Please provide mailing labels for properties within 500 feet of the exterior
boundaries of the property.
2. Clarify the fencing plans for replacement south of the yard. Will the fence be
replaced as it currently exists? Pictures to indicate the existing situation and
plans for the new fence should be included.
3. Indicate what landscaping is to be removed and replaced to accommodate the
lane and canopy addition as well as moving the fence. The plan from Menards
and the plans from Loucks do not agree and should be clarified.
4. All lighted signs will be required to comply with current standards. The sign
lighting should be designed such that only the text and logo portions of the signs
are to be lit at night. The sign background will need to be dark.
5. Please contact the Brown's Creek Watershed District to determine if they will
need to review the plans.

Pursuant to Minnesota Statutes 15.99, Sub. 3(f), the City of Oak Park Heights is
herewith extending the period of time for agency/city review of the application for an
additional 60-day period (for a total of 120 days from the date of a complete application)
inasmuch as the City has determined that additional research and study by the City staff
relative to the complexity of the project as proposed will be required.
